Abstract: Provided are systems and methods for template-based generation of personalized videos. An example method includes receiving a sequence of frame images, face area parameters corresponding to positions of a face area in a frame image of the sequence of frame images, and facial landmark parameters corresponding to the frame image of the sequence of frame images, where the facial landmark parameters are absent from the frame images, receiving an image of a source face, modifying, based on the facial landmark parameters corresponding to the frame image, the image of the source face to obtain a further face image featuring the source face adopting a facial expression corresponding to the facial landmark parameters, and inserting the further face image into the frame image at a position determined by the face area parameters corresponding to the frame image, thereby generating an output frame of an output video.

Abstract: Disclosed are systems and methods for template-based generation of personalized videos. An example method may commence with receiving video configuration data including a sequence of frame images, a sequence of face area parameters defining positions of a face area in the frame images, and a sequence of skin masks defining positions of a skin area of a part of the at least one body in the frame images. The method may continue with receiving an image of a source face. The method may further include determining color data associated with the source face. The method may include recoloring the skin area of the part of the at least one body in the frame image and inserting the image of the source face into the frame image at a position determined by face area parameters corresponding to the frame image to generate an output frame of an output video.

Abstract: The subject technology receives frames of a source media content, the frames of the source media content including representations of a head and a face of a source actor. The subject technology generates sets of source pose parameters. The subject technology receives at least one target image, the at least one target image including representations of a target head and a target face of a target entity. The subject technology generates, based at least in part on the sets of source pose parameters, an output media content, each frame of the output media content includes an image of the target face in at least one frame of the output media content. The subject technology provides an online advertisement based at least in part on the output media content for display on a computing device.

Abstract: Provided are systems and a method for photorealistic real-time face reenactment. An example method includes receiving a target video including a target face and a scenario including a series of source facial expressions, determining, based on the target face, one or more target facial expressions, and synthesizing, using the parametric face model, an output face. The output face includes the target face. The one or more target facial expressions are modified to imitate the source facial expressions. The method further includes generating, based on a deep neural network, a mouth region and an eyes region, and combining the output face, the mouth region, and the eyes region to generate a frame of an output video.

Abstract: Provided are systems and methods for face reenactment. An example method includes receiving a target video that includes at least one target frame, where the at least one target frame includes a target face, receiving a scenario including a series of source facial expressions, determining, based on the target face, a target facial expression of the target face, synthesizing, based on a parametric face model and a texture model, an output face including the target face, where the target facial expression of the target face is modified to imitate a source facial expression of the series of source facial expressions, and generating, based on the output face, a frame of an output video. The parametric face model includes a template mesh pre-generated based on historical images of faces of a plurality of individuals, where the template mesh includes a pre-determined number of vertices.
